So the answer to the question of whether to take Omega-3 MK at this stage of life is definitely YES! And why? 🤍
– are necessary for the proper development of the heart, brain and nervous system (the baby's cognitive and motor functions)
– participates in the growth of the baby's blood cells
– contributes to the development of the baby's vision
Our body can synthesize many substances on its own, however, this is not the case with these substances and we have to supplement them. We Europeans have an Omega-3 MK deficiency (on the contrary, an O-6 MK excess). Therefore, during pregnancy & breastfeeding, it is recommended to consume Omega-3 MK in particular 🙂 to balance the ratio. However, it is necessary to pay attention to the fact that all types of Omega-3 MK have the same function for our little ones.
Pregnant women should ideally consume about 650 mg of Omega-3 MK (EPA + DHA), where 300-350 mg should be mainly DHA (docosahexaenoic acid). However, getting such an amount from food (without increasing omega-6) is practically impossible. Therefore, we recommend supplementing them 😇🙂.
You can include Omega-3 MK in your diet with these ingredients, for example 🤍:
-selected types of sea fish (suitable for pregnant women)
-flaxseeds, hemp seeds (also available in oil form)
-walnuts (also available in oil form)
